An example of people financially supporting the Suncoast Battalion is "The Pathway to Selfless
Service" that leads to the JMLC. One has an opportunity to purchase a personalized brick on "The Pathway to Selfless Service" to memorialize or honor a loved one, show support for the armed services, or simply mark a commissioning or a graduation. Bricks are engraved and placed in "The Pathway to Selfless Service" once each semester. The purchase price is $150 and all proceeds above the cost of the brick and engraving will go the the JMLC Brick Scholarship Fund in the 91tvӰԺ Foundation which supports the JMLC Selfless Service Award.
Another example of people financially supporting the Suncoast Battalion is the CPT Jason Holbrook Memorial Leadership Scholarship. This is a philanthropic fund maintained by the 91tvӰԺ Joint Military Leadership Center to support ROTC student attendance at a nationally recognized annual leadership conference held at one of the U.S. service academies or another prestigious civilian university/ college. CPT Holbrook, 28, of Burnet, Texas, was fatally wounded in Tsagay, Afghanistan on July 29, 2010, when his vehicle struck an improvised explosive device (IED) during a combat reconnaissance patrol. He was newly wed to 91tvӰԺ alumnae Heather Holbrook, '03. Her parents, Cindy, '74, and John Harper, '76, decided to memorialize their son-in-law through a scholarship fund that would honor his memory in a way that suited his career choice and his sacrifice for his country.
